Soft-Scrambled Eggs with Cheese, Tomatoes, and Arugula is the perfect scrambled eggs recipe for a lazy weekend breakfast. It features fluffy eggs, creamy burrata, blistered cherry tomatoes, and an arugula salad topped with a balsamic glaze. It takes just a few minutes of prep time to make this restaurant-worthy brunch!
First, cook the cherry tomatoes. Heat olive oil over medium-high heat in a heavy cast-iron skillet or braiser. Then, add garlic and shallots to the oil and sauté for 1 minute until fragrant.
Place the tomatoes in the skillet and allow them to cook untouched for 2-3 minutes until they begin to char and blister. Stir the tomatoes and cook for another 2 minutes.
Turn off the heat and stir in torn fresh basil, kosher salt, and black pepper. Add torn pieces of burrata on top of the tomatoes and allow to melt from the heat of the tomatoes.

Arugula Salad
Next, make the arugula salad. Add arugula to a mixing bowl and drizzle olive oil, salt, and fresh cracked pepper. Use tongs to toss the arugula until evenly coated. Set aside while you cook the eggs.
2 cups arugula, 1 tablespoon extra virgin olive oil, flaky sea salt, freshly cracked black pepper
Soft-Scrambled Eggs
Next, make the eggs recipe. Add eggs to a mixing bowl and whisk with a fork or a whisk until the eggs are fluffy and no whites are visible. Whisking adds air to the eggs resulting in fluffy eggs.
4-6 eggs, ¼ cup milk
In a separate medium-size skillet, melt butter over medium heat. Once the butter begins to slightly bubble, turn down to low heat and pour the eggs into the center of the skillet so the egg cooks evenly.
1 tablespoon butter
Once the edges begin to set after a few seconds, use a wooden or silicone spatula to push the eggs across the pan and form soft curds.
Cook for about two minutes until the egg curds just set. Do not stir or turn the curds over or it will overcook the tops of the eggs.
Assemble Soft-Scrambled Eggs with Cheese, Tomatoes, and Arugula
Finally, assemble the ingredients. Immediately serve the eggs on two plates and season with freshly cracked black pepper and flaky salt. Serve cheesy burrata and tomatoes mixture and torn basil on top of the eggs. Add the arugula salad on the side of the eggs.
Drizzle balsamic glaze on top of the soft-scrambled eggs with cheese and season with more black pepper and flaky salt if desired.

Notes
StorageStore eggs, tomatoes, arugula, and burrata in separate air-tight containers in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. In order to reheat the eggs, allow them to reach room temperature then place them on a skillet over low heat to warm up. These ingredients don't stand up well to freezing.Top Tips
Whisk the eggs until no whites are visible. This will whip air into the eggs.
Watch the heat and time when cooking so you don't overcook the curds.
